Yesterday, Dec. 10, BlackRock’s Ethereum ETF (ETHA) made a big splash, landing in the top four ETF launches of 2024, according to Nate Geraci, President of the ETF Store. With a daily net inflow of around $81.6574 million, ETHA has seen consistent growth over the past 12 days, making it a key player in the highly competitive cryptocurrency landscape. Yesterday’s data showed that total net inflows for spot Ethereum ETFs reached about $305.74 million. Standard Chartered, Virtu Financial, and ABN AMRO Clearing have been announced as strategic partners of Global Futures and Options Ltd. (GFO-X), a U.K.-based crypto derivatives platform. On Dec. 9, GFO-X announced that the three firms, alongside market maker IMC, are among the top financial industry players to join the U.K. regulated platform. GFO-X revealed the partnership via a press release, adding that the crypto-focused derivatives trading venue will officially launch in the first quarter of 2025. Bitcoin miners have reached a monumental milestone, earning a cumulative $71.49 billion, according to Glassnode. On Dec. 5, after 5,256 trading days, the Bitcoin price crossed $100,000 for the first time, and the market capitalization briefly surpassed $2 trillion. According to on-chain analytics platform Glassnode, Bitcoin miners have earned $71.49 billion since inception, demonstrating the network’s robust security and economic incentives.
